Positive School-Wide Discipline Plan
Students attending Tchefuncte Middle School this twelfth year of operation (2005-06) are privileged to attend a facility which is like new. Administrators, teachers, and parents have an obligation to the citizens of St. Tammany to help instill a pride for the facility in our student body. Students reflect their self-respect by demonstrating appropriate care for all facets of the facility. Students who choose to abuse the school or its campus are subject to disciplinary action in accordance with St. Tammany Parish Disciplinary procedures.
Whenever practical, faculty, staff, parent and student suggestions are incorporated into this document. The school-wide discipline plan is a comprehensive plan which, parents, teachers, staff, and administrators can jointly review and modify as the school year progresses. As part of our Southern Association of Colleges and Schools study a committee of Tchefuncte students (Student Government Association), teachers, administrators, and parents (PTA Board) will meet to recommend additions/deletions.
All students, parents, and teachers should agree to abide by the school-wide discipline plan. Also, students are required to adhere to guidelines for student conduct and attendance as set forth in The St. Tammany Parish Handbook on Attendance, Discipline, and Student Records. Each student is given a copy of the handbook at the beginning of the school year or as they enroll throughout the year.
All parents are strongly encouraged to sit down with their children and read the school-wide discipline plan together.An in-depth awareness of the plan will help to ensure the opportunity for each student to learn in the most productive and safe environment.
A new state law (RS 17:416.12) requires each student in kindergarten through sixth grade to exhibit appropriate conduct when speaking with any public school system employee while on school property or at a school sponsored event. The new law requires that students shall address and respond to employees by using the respectful terms “yes, Ma’am” and “no, Ma’am” or “yes, Sir” and “no, Sir”, as appropriate or “yes Miss/Ms./Mrs. (surname)” and “no, Mr. (surname)”, as appropriate. Compliance with the law is expectedof every child.
As an act of good faith, all students, parents, and teachers are requested to sign and submit to the school administration the attached behavior contract found at the end of this handbook.
Students will be held responsible for adhering to the Discipline Plan even if the student and/or parent CHOOSE not to sign the contract found at the end of this handbook. Also, RS 17:235.2 requires students in grades four through twelve, and the parents/guardians of those students, annually sign a statement of compliance committing to a list of agreements. An appropriate form will be provided by the School System at the start of the school year. Statements shall be signed and on file by October 1st of the year.
